It's important that you are aware of the expenses associated with the maintenance of a commercial coffee maker before purchasing. Commercial coffee machines are equipped with a variety of features that will help you avoid costly repairs and breakdowns. Certain commercial coffee machines are designed to reduce waste and monitor your energy usage. Others are programmed to automatically clean the brewing unit and drip tray after every use. The machine can also be cleaned manually by taking off and cleaning the brewing unit, drip tray, and other components using warm water and mild detergent. It's essential to carry out regular cleaning and descaling of your commercial coffee machine. This will lower the chance of a call out fee and ensure that the machine is in optimum condition. The most frequent cause of an emergency callout to a bean to cup machine is the build-up of limescale in the boiler and heating element. This can cause a reduction in performance, or even a complete breakdown of the machine. The best way to avoid costly repair costs is as simple as keeping your commercial coffee machine clean. The majority of machines have a daily cleaning schedule that must be adhered to. It is also worth considering regular cleaning using special bean to cup cleaner or a descaling solution.
